Globelics International Conference 2023 -Innovation-Driven Knowledge-Economies and Transformation in the Global South.

The Globelics network was started twenty years ago with the first international conference held in Rio de Janeiro in 2003. The main aim of the Network was to focus on Learning, Innovation and Competence-building Systems (LICS) to understand the nexus between innovation and development. This 20th anniversary conference will use the opportunity to reflect on insights generated by the network and the future research agenda.

Conference Tracks

While we encourage submissions on the central theme of the conference, submissions on all the issues conventionally deliberated in the Globelics international conferences are also welcome. However, it is requested to articulate the issues by keeping in mind the broad theme of the conference.

Submissions are welcome on issues around following themes

  1. Science, technology, innovation: Theory and policy for a knowledge economy
  2. Transformative innovation, responsible innovation and mission-oriented innovation
  3. Knowledge-driven development of national, regional, local and sectoral innovation systems, including Agricultural innovation systems and rural development
  4. Measurement of the knowledge economy: Indicators, data requirements, different approaches and methodologies
  5. Skilling for the knowledge economy: Industry-academy interaction, Intellectual property rights, open innovation and development
  6. Industry 4.0 and development: Digitalization and automatization, productivity and employment implications, gig economy and quality of employment
  7. Economic and social upgrading for sustainable Catch-up: trade policies, FDI, value chains and innovation networks in a knowledge-driven economy
  8. Innovation for inclusive development: Indigenous knowledge, Grassroot innovations, Jugaad, informal economy, micro and small enterprises
  9. Entrepreneurship, employability and gender dimension in innovation and development
  10. The green economy and financing innovation: Low carbon innovations, environmental technologies and renewable energy
